Crucible latest: Higgins triumphs in Sheffield
Selby romped to a convincing 10-1 victory today against qualifier Jimmy Robertson.
Crucible debutant Robertson actually won the first frame of their contest, before Selby hit back to reel off 10 successive frames.

In the evening session, John Higgins returned to conclude his first-round meeting with Stephen Lee, leading 6-3.
He took the opening two frames of the evening’s play, including a 124 clearance, before Lee replied with breaks of 101 and 48 to go into the mid-session interval leading 8-5.
But Higgins was not to be denied as he knocked off the two remaining frames needed to win 10-5.
